In this episode, Bryan Sapot and Tony Kaczmarek discuss the current state of manufacturing technology, focusing on the challenges of data collection, automation, and the importance of building trust within the industry. They explore the role of government programs in facilitating technology adoption, the need for visibility and communication on the factory floor, and strategies for engaging operators to foster a culture of continuous improvement. The discussion emphasizes the urgency for manufacturers to embrace technology to remain competitive in a rapidly evolving landscape. A proactive approach is required for technology integration, focusing on small wins to build momentum and drive transformation in the manufacturing sector.
